Apache Cordova
Apache Cordova

Description: Apache Cordova is an open-source mobile development framework. It allows you to use standard web technologies like HTML5, CSS3, and JavaScript for cross-platform development, avoiding native development languages like Objective-C and Java. Cordova wraps the HTML and JavaScript code into a native container which can access the device functions of many platforms.

Pros & Cons Analysis

Apache Cordova
Apache Cordova
Pros
  • Write once, deploy to multiple platforms
  • Leverage web developer skills
  • Avoid platform-specific languages like Java or Swift
  • Quick prototyping
Cons
  • Performance limitations
  • Not fully native experience
  • Complex debugging
  • Limited access to some native APIs
